02 2016 档案

摘要:---恢复内容开始--- 在开发中,经常会用到懒加载,最常用的如加载一个数组 如图,在这个懒加载数组中有的地方用到了_array有的地方用到了self.array 原因是_array是直接访问,而self.array是通过属性访问,也就是通过set/get方法来读取这个值,,xcode会默认将两个值 阅读全文
posted @ 2016-02-29 12:43 小眼奇遇记 阅读(359) 评论(2) 推荐(0)
摘要:1.懒加载 懒加载——也称为延迟加载,即在需要的时候才加载(效率低,占用内存小)。所谓懒加载,其实就是重写getter方法。说的通俗一点,就是在开发中,当程序中需要利用的资源时。在程序启动的时候不加载资源,只有在运行当需要一些资源时,再去加载这些资源。 我们知道iOS设备的内存有限,如果在程序在启动 阅读全文
posted @ 2016-02-29 12:18 小眼奇遇记 阅读(175) 评论(0) 推荐(0)
摘要:width表示约束ui控件的固定宽度 height表示约束ui控件的固定高度 Leading Space to Superview 与父视图的左边界线保持固定距离 Trailing Space to Superview 与父视图的右边界线保持固定距离 Top Space to Superview 与 阅读全文
posted @ 2016-02-23 20:51 小眼奇遇记 阅读(233) 评论(0) 推荐(0)
摘要:当一个UITabbarController管理多个UINavigationController的时候,我们又从这每一个UINavigationController中push一个ViewController的时候,如果不作处理,就会出现推出来的ViewController同样会显示TabBar,怎么样 阅读全文
posted @ 2016-02-20 19:48 小眼奇遇记 阅读(381) 评论(0) 推荐(0)
摘要:CALayer有一个shadow属性 意思是阴影 shadowcolor //颜色 shadowoffset //偏移 shadowOpacity //透明度 layer有一个方法 masksToBounds 意思是裁剪 当有阴影时,可以裁剪掉阴影 但是裁剪阴影后,layer设置的图片圆角将不会被裁 阅读全文
posted @ 2016-02-19 23:07 小眼奇遇记 阅读(191) 评论(0) 推荐(0)
摘要:CALayer :CA就是coreAnimation 核心动画 它是同时支持 Mac OS 和 iOS系统的 所有的核心动画都是通过CALayer来实现的 UIView本身是不具备显示功能的 是它内部的layer层才有显示功能 UIView之所以能被看到 就是因为内部层的存在; CZLayer的功能 阅读全文
posted @ 2016-02-19 23:02 小眼奇遇记 阅读(150) 评论(0) 推荐(0)
摘要:iOS中的可以分为3大类型 :触摸事件 加速计事件 远程控制事件 在iOS中不是任何对象都能处理事件,只有继承了UIResponder的对象才能接收并处理事件.我们称之为“响应者对象” UIResponder内部提供了以下方法来处理事件 触摸事件(系统会自动调用) - (void)touchesBe 阅读全文
posted @ 2016-02-16 21:55 小眼奇遇记 阅读(153) 评论(0) 推荐(0)